Output 63c346787ed27937cb254388a83dc6bdaf1d2642ce1933a47685660eeaf98a5f:4

value
240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b146fe4f91caf7db273c15c3cb5fec3e4d99937 OP_EQUAL
address
32hbqeWstAvsbS4UPhPqy3TLhAqX8UZiip
transaction
63c346787ed27937cb254388a83dc6bdaf1d2642ce1933a47685660eeaf98a5f
confirmations
193861
spent
true